Senior Director - Editorial
Why this role matters:
As the Senior Director Editorial, you will be the strategic leader driving our brand’s voice and thought leadership through compelling, high-impact content. You will own the development and execution of a scalable editorial strategy that elevates our market position and supports business objectives. This includes launching and growing a company blog for strategic storytelling and SEO, spearheading original research initiatives to establish market authority, and crafting editorial-quality customer stories that reinforce our vision and execution. By continuously monitoring industry and macro trends, you will ensure our content remains relevant and forward-thinking.
Your key responsibilities:
Elevate the brand through smart, credible, point-of-view driven content
Translate market trends and business strategy into compelling content
Build, launch, and scale a company blog for strategic positioning, storytelling, and SEO
Drive the creation of original research and reports that establish the company’s authority in the market
Develop editorial quality customer stories to reinforce our vision and execution
Continuously monitor macro trends and industry movements to inform our thought leadership content
Own a rolling four-quarter editorial roadmap that supports marketing performance goals
Develop and lead a high-performance content team
What you’ll bring:
Required:
7-10 years leading editorial or content functions at a technology company or in technology journalism
Experience launching or leading a company blog
Proven experience writing top- and mid- funnel content, i.e. thought leadership content and customer stories
Ability to take technical information and turn it into easy to understand stories
What we consider a plus:
Proven track record of managing high-performing teams
Strong project management skills with the ability to oversee multiple initiatives simultaneously
Expertise in content performance analytics and using data to drive decision-making
Where you will work:
This position offers a hybrid work arrangement based out of our Holmdel office, with the flexibility to work remotely. We are also open to considering fully remote candidates located within the United States.
